Simple Cucumber and Onion Salad

A refreshing and tangy cucumber and onion salad, perfect for summer picnics and family gatherings.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 2 hours
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Salad, Side Dish
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

Salad Ingredients
  • 2 large cucumbers, sliced thinly
  • 1 medium onion, finely sliced (sweet onion preferred)
  • 1 cup white vinegar Feel free to substitute with other vinegars.
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• Fresh herbs like dill or parsley for garnish (optional)

Method
 

Preparation
  1. In a large bowl, combine the sliced cucumbers and onions.
  2. In a separate bowl, whisk together the white vinegar, sugar, salt, and black pepper until the sugar dissolves completely.
  3. Pour the vinegar mixture over the cucumbers and onions, tossing gently to combine.
  4.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least two hours to allow flavors to meld.
  5. Before serving, toss the salad again and garnish with fresh herbs if desired.

Notes

Consider adding diced tomatoes or jalapeƱos for a variation. This salad is best enjoyed chilled and can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days.
